稳态黎曼时空视界附近的非热辐射

THE NONTHERMAL RADIATIONS NEAR THE HORIZONS IN A STATIONARY RIEMANN SPACE-TIME

  • 本文证明,在一类稳态黎曼时空中,只要存在静电场或引力拖曳,就一定会象Kerr-Newman时空一样,在视界附近出现狄拉克真空的正负能级交错,并产生非热辐射。

     

    In this paper, it is proved that the crossing of the positive and negative energy levels must occur, and the. nonthermal radiations also must be generated near a horizon irrespective of the detailed form of the metric when there exists static electromagnetic field or "dragging movement" of the space by the gravitational field near the horizon.
